The following list was created in the memory of the brave men and women from " Waldo County, Maine "
that
" Gave Their All "for their State and Country during World War II.
Soldiers, Sailors and Merchant Marines, are all included on this listing.
There are individual " online memorials " for each of these honored men and women that were created for them by using the "Find A Grave" website by myself and many others .....
On " many " of the online memorials you will see a " small biography " for each soldier which includes: " parent's names, where they lived and where and how they actually died. " If you see one without a bio and you have information on them please email me and I'll update their records.
Waldo County had a total of:
" 65 "
Soldiers and Sailors who "Gave Their All" during World War II
( I'm 99% sure all from Waldo County are included )

ALSO PLEASE NOTE: The records show these men and women as either enlisting, being originally from, or having strong ties to Waldo County. Therefore some of these soldiers may not necessarily be from the particular county noted.

AM = Awarded the " Air Medal "
~ ( For Meritorious achievement while participating in aerial flight )
BS = Awarded the " Bronze Star "
~ ( 4th highest award for bravery, heroism or meritorious service )
DFC = Awarded the " Distinguished Flying Cross " ~ ( Awarded for heroism or extraordinary achievement while participating in an aerial flight. )
FDC = Awarded the " Croix de Guerre " ~ ( Awarded by France for those soldiers who distinguish themselves by acts of heroism. )
LOM = Awarded the " Legion Of Merit " ~ ( Awarded for exceptionally meritorious conduct in the performance of outstanding services and achievements. )
MM = Awarded the " Mariner's Medal " ~ ( Awarded to the Merchant Marines for being wounded or killed in action )
MOH = Awarded the " Medal Of Honor " ~ ( Highest military honor, awarded for personal acts of valor above and beyond the call of duty. )
NC = Awarded the " Navy Cross " ~ ( 2nd highest military decoration for valor that may be awarded to a member of the Navy, Marines, or Coast Guard. )
PH = Awarded the " Purple Heart " ~ ( Awarded for being wounded in action. )
SM = Awarded the " Soldier's Medal " ~ ( Awarded for distinguished heroism not involving actual conflict with an enemy )

AM + = Awarded " Multiple Air Medals "
~ ( Noted as Oak Leaf Clusters attached to the " First " Air Medal. )
BS + = Awarded multiple " Bronze Stars " ~ ( Noted as Oak Leaf Cluster attached to " First " Bronze Star. )
DSC = Awarded the " Distinguished Service Cross " ~ ( 2nd highest award for extreme gallantry and risk of life. )
DSM = Awarded the " Distinguished Service Medal " ~ ( Awarded for Exceptionally meritorious service to the Government of the United States. )
MM * = Awarded the " Mariner's Combat Bar " ~ ( Awarded to Merchant Mariners who have been in combat action )
MM ** = Awarded the " Mariner's Combat Bar Star " ~ ( Combat Star's awarded to those who are forced to abandon ship when attacked or damaged )
MPOW = Awarded the " Mariner's Prisoner Of War Medal " ~ ( Awarded to Mariner's who were held as " Prisoner's of War ". )
MDS = Awarded the " Mariner's Distinguished Service Medal " ~ ( Awarded for " Heroism Beyond the Call of Duty ". )
PH + = Awarded " Multiple Purple Hearts " ~ ( Noted as Oak Leaf Clusters attached to " First " Purple Heart. )
POW = Awarded the " Prisoner Of War Medal " ~ ( Awarded for serving as a Prisoner of the enemy. )
PUC = Awarded a " Presidential Unit Citation " ~ ( Awarded to a unit for heroism or extraordinary achievement. )
SS = Awarded the " Silver Star " ~ ( 3rd highest award, awarded for gallantry in action )
